decline in heterozygosity and effective allele number in populations heavily polluted by chemical contaminants (Giantsis et al. 2012). Genetic diversity may have been decreased through the selection of more tolerant genotypes to chromosomal aberrations; the elimination of sensitive genotypes then alters the genetic structure of the population. Practical 2 Title: Du Test by Tube Method Aim: To perform the Du test by tube method Introduction: The D antigen is the most immunogenic antigen in the Rhesus blood group system. Rhesus positivity and negativity indicate the presence or absence of the D antigen on the surface of red blood cell.
